Why should newlyweds have all the fun? Love comes in many forms - and now, so does the honeymoon. As Australia's crude marriage rates fall to a 20-year low, down from 7.1 per 1,000 in 2004 to just 5.5 in 2023, Crystalbrook Collection Hotels and Resorts is inviting couples of every kind to enjoy all the decadence of a honeymoon - no rings attached. Developed in collaboration with relationship expert Susie Kim, the 'No Rings Attached' experience blends intention with a little indulgence, including cocktail welcomes, after-dark cake flights, and in-room ‘Un-Honeymoon favours’ designed to spark closeness and curiosity. And for couples who like to keep things playful, there’s the Un-Registry: a cheeky opt-in link that lets friends and family “gift” experiences such as Champagne and caviar pairings, couples’ spa rituals or sunset dinners to make their stay even more memorable. During her feature on Weekend Today, Susie shared how Crystalbrook's Un-Honeymoon can strengthen connection and intimacy in relationships - insights at the heart of this new guest experience. A key moment for Crystalbrook Collection. Announced at The MICHELIN Guide's global hotel awards in Paris, Crystalbrook Albion has become one of the first Australian hotels to receive the prestigious Michelin Key accolade. The Key recognises hotels that embody exceptional design, individuality and excellence in service - an honour awarded to just 35 hotels and resorts across the country. Once a convent, now a devastatingly alluring boutique stay, Crystalbrook Albion brings together history, creativity and the spirited charm of Sydney’s Surry Hills neighbourhood. Congratulations to the Crystalbrook Albion team for this remarkable achievement, and thank you to The Michelin Guide for celebrating hotels with character and unique design. Sustainability - or Responsible Luxury, as we call it - is deeply woven into our operational and financial approach at Crystalbrook Collection. Crystalbrook Collection’s CEO, Geoffrey York, sat down with Sarah Lalor, General Manager of ESG and Sustainable Finance at Commonwealth Bank, to discuss how Sustainability-Linked Loans are supporting businesses like ours in taking tangible steps to shape a more responsible future for hospitality. Hear the full conversation below: #Sustainability #CrystalbrookCollection #Commbank Ghassan Aboud Group
Crystalbrook Collection is contributing to more sustainable practices in hospitality through its Sustainability-Linked Loan (SLL) with Commonwealth Bank. By tying financial outcomes to ambitious environmental and social targets, this innovative financing model is helping Crystalbrook Collection achieve its sustainability goals and drive operational improvements across its hotels and resorts.
